Did you know that in the first three years of a child’s life, the brain will grow to 90% of its adult size? There has been much research into the workings of the brain and it  is a recognised fact that the brain develops connections from the right side to the left side and vice versa. The number of connections a child develops is dependant on how much stimulation the brain receives. The more connections children have, the faster they able to process information, and the faster they are able to think.

GymbaROO is not simply a "babygym" or "playgroup" but an educational centre for children from 6 weeks to 5 years, aimed at helping parents and carers learn about the importance of early childhood development in relation to later learning. Our programs are research based using specialized equipment and activities to stimulate your child's physical, psychological, social and intellectual development.

GymbaROO utilises the natural developmental activities of early childhood and includes  multi - sensory activities that are lots of fun. You attend the class with your child.   Our classes promote positive experiences allowing you quality time with your child. A carer or grandparent can bring your child if you are unavailable to attend. Our activities include bouncing, rolling, swinging, spinning, jumping, tumbling and climbing. 

Mat-time is an invaluable part of GymbaROO sessions providing a variety of different learning and social experiences. Children develop and gain confidence, concentration and self esteem through:
